ResUtilGetPropertyFormats 함수(resapi.h)

지정된 속성 집합의 형식을 설명하는 속성 형식 목록을 반환합니다. PRESUTIL_GET_PROPERTY_FORMATS 형식은 이 함수에 대한 포인터를 정의합니다.

구문

DWORD ResUtilGetPropertyFormats(
  [in]  const PRESUTIL_PROPERTY_ITEM pPropertyTable,
  [out] PVOID                        pOutPropertyFormatList,
  [in]  DWORD                        cbPropertyFormatListSize,
  [out] LPDWORD                      pcbBytesReturned,
  [out] LPDWORD                      pcbRequired
);

매개 변수

[in] pPropertyTable

형식을 검색할 속성을 지정하는 RESUTIL_PROPERTY_ITEM 속성 테이블에 대한 포인터입니다.

[out] pOutPropertyFormatList

입력에서 버퍼에 대한 포인터입니다. 반환이 성공적이면 pPropertyTable에서 지정한 각 속성의 형식을 설명하는 속성 형식 목록에 대한 포인터입니다.

[in] cbPropertyFormatListSize

pOutPropertyFormatList가 가리키는 버퍼의 할당된 크기(바이트)를 지정합니다.

[out] pcbBytesReturned

작업에서 발생하는 속성 형식 목록의 실제 크기(바이트)에 대한 포인터입니다.

[out] pcbRequired

pOutPropertyFormatList 매개 변수가 가리키는 버퍼가 너무 작아 결과 데이터를 저장할 수 없는 경우 pcbRequired는 필요한 버퍼 크기(바이트)를 가리킵니다.

반환 값

작업이 성공하면 ERROR_SUCCESS 반환합니다.

요구 사항

요구 사항
지원되는 최소 클라이언트 지원되는 버전 없음
지원되는 최소 서버 Windows Server 2008 Datacenter, Windows Server 2008 Enterprise
대상 플랫폼 Windows
헤더 resapi.h
라이브러리 ResUtils.lib
DLL ResUtils.dll

추가 정보

CLUSCTL_CLUSTER_GET_COMMON_PROPERTY_FMTS

일반 유틸리티 함수

RESUTIL_PROPERTY_ITEM